When people think about a hair transplant, they often focus on the area where they want more hair: The hairline, temples, crown, or thinning top of the scalp, but one of the most important parts of a successful hair transplant is actually the area where the hair comes from. This is called the donor area. In hair transplantation, donor quantity matters because every person has a limited amount of donor grafts. Once it has been used, it cannot be replaced. This makes careful planning essential, especially for patients with advanced hair loss or ongoing thinning. Where is the donor area and what is special about it?

The donor area is located at the back and sides of the scalp. These hairs are genetically resistant to the effects of DHT, the hormone involved in androgenetic alopecia, also known as male or female pattern hair loss. Because these hairs are resistant to thinning and considered permanent, they are used for transplantation into areas where hair has been lost. Once transplanted, these follicles continue to grow in their new location throughout your life because they retain the permanence characteristics of the donor area.

Donor hair grafts are limited in supply so quantity matters

One of the biggest misconceptions about hair transplantation is that a surgeon can simply “move as much hair as needed.” In reality, you have a limited supply of donor hair. A person with strong donor density may have more grafts available for transplantation. A person with lower density, fine hair, scarring, previous surgery, or diffuse thinning may have fewer usable grafts. This is why donor quantity assessment is one of the most important aspects of a hair transplant consultation. Your donor quantity determines how much coverage can realistically be achieved without leaving you looking thin and balding in the donor area.

Donor density affects;

  • How many grafts can be safely harvested
  • Which areas should be prioritized
  • How dense the result can look
  • Whether the crown can be restored
  • Whether future procedures may be possible
  • How natural the transplant will look over time

A good hair transplant is not simply about using the highest number of grafts. It is about using the right number of grafts in the right places.

Protecting your donor area is vital

Overharvesting is one of the greatest risks in hair transplantation. If too many grafts are removed from the donor area, the back and sides of the scalp can begin to look thin, patchy, or depleted. This can be difficult or impossible to fully correct. A responsible surgical plan protects the donor area so that it continues to look natural after surgery. The goal is not only to restore the front or top of the scalp, but also to preserve the appearance of the donor area.

More grafts does not always mean a better result

Many patients are attracted to clinics that advertise very large graft numbers. While graft count is important, more is not always better. A very high graft number can be harmful if it exceeds what the donor area can safely provide.

Using too many grafts too early can create problems later, especially if hair loss continues.

Remember that hair loss is progressive

Most forms of pattern hair loss continue over time. This means a patient may restore the hairline today but continue thinning behind it in the future. If all available donor grafts are used in one procedure without long-term planning, there may not be enough donor hair left to address future loss. This is why an experienced hair transplant surgeon think years ahead and understands your hair loss pattern and how your loss is most likely to progress. A successful transplant should not only look natural now but remain appropriate as the you age.

For patients with extensive hair loss, donor quantity becomes even more important. There may not be enough donor hair to recreate the density a person had in youth across the entire scalp. In these cases, the goal is to create the best possible cosmetic improvement using the available donor supply without overharvesting. Often, priority is given to the frontal hairline and mid-scalp because these areas frame the face and create the greatest visual impact. The crown may require a large number of grafts and can be more challenging to fully restore, especially if donor supply is limited.

How hair characteristics affect coverage

Donor quantity is not only about the number of grafts. Hair characteristics also matter. For example, coarse or curly hair often provides more visual coverage than fine, straight hair. Dark hair against light skin may show thinning more easily than hair with lower colour contrast. This is why two patients with the same graft count can have very different-looking results.

Why the diagnosis of your type of hair loss is important

Not all hair loss is suitable for hair transplantation. Certain conditions, including some scarring alopecia’s, autoimmune-related hair loss, uncontrolled inflammation, or diffuse shedding conditions, may affect whether surgery is safe or appropriate. If the underlying cause of hair loss is not properly diagnosed, even a technically well-performed transplant may fail to deliver the desired result.

Donor planning in FUE and FUT hair transplants

Both FUE and FUT use donor hair, but they harvest it differently. In FUE, individual follicular units are removed one at a time from the donor area. This avoids a linear scar but requires careful spacing to prevent overharvesting. In FUT, a strip of tissue is removed from the donor area and dissected into grafts. This leaves a thin linear scar that is covered with the surrounding hair. FUT is useful in certain cases where you have extensive balding and maximizing your graft numbers is important. The best method depends mainly on your health, type of hair loss, your donor supply, hair loss pattern, goals, hairstyle preferences, and long-term plan.

Donor graft quantity and crown restoration

The crown is one of the most graft-demanding areas of the scalp. Because the crown has a circular growth pattern, it can require many grafts to achieve visible density. In patients with limited donor supply, restoring the crown too aggressively may take grafts away from areas that create more visual impact. This does not mean the crown cannot be treated. It means it must be planned carefully. Sometimes medical therapy, PRP, low-level laser therapy, or staged surgery may be recommended to support the best long-term outcome.

Does a  hair transplant hurt?

Honestly, no, other than a few quick pinches from the local anesthetic at the beginning, most patients are surprised by how comfortable the procedure actually is. Once the scalp is numb, you don’t  feel anything. Patients usually spend the day relaxing, chatting with the doctor and team, watching movies, listening to music, and many even fall asleep during the procedure.

During the procedure.

A hair transplant is performed under local anesthesia, which means you are awake throughout, but the scalp is fully numbed before any work begins. The procedure itself is not painful, the only moment most patients describe as a bit uncomfortable is the initial anesthetic injection, a brief stinging or pressure sensation as the numbing agent is administered. Once a local anesthesia takes effect, typically within a few minutes, you should feel no pain. Most patients describe the sensation during the procedure as pressure, vibration, or simply unawareness of movement, but not pain.

Post procedure what to expect?

Once the anesthesia wears off, usually a few hours after the procedure, some degree of discomfort is normal. This typically presents as a mild to moderate aching or tenderness of the donor area where the grafts were harvested, and possibly a feeling of tightness or pressure across the scalp, some swelling around the forehead or eyes may appear two to three days post procedure, although this does not happen to everyone. Minor itching in the recipient area occurs as healing begins.

For the vast majority of patients, this discomfort is manageable and well controlled with prescribed or over the counter pain medications. Most describe the postoperative experience as a mild soreness comparable to muscle ache rather than a sharp pain.

How long does the discomfort last?

Most patients find that any noticeable discomfort resolves  within the first 3 to 5 days. By the end of the first week, the majority of patients have returned to daily activities with minimal to no pain. The donor area, particularly with FUT  procedures, may remain slightly tender for a few days longer.

Is FUE versus FUT: Is one more painful than the other?

There’s a meaningful difference in post operative comfort between the two primary hair transplant techniques.

FUE (follicular unit extraction). Because no strip of scalp is removed, patients typically experience less postoperative discomfort and heal more quickly. Most FUE patients report only mild soreness.

FUT or (follicular unit transplantation). The linear incision that is made to remove the donor strip means a slightly more postoperative tenderness in that area. Some patients also experience a temporary pulling or tight sensation at the back of the scalp during the healing phase.

In both cases, discomfort is temporary and manageable. Your surgeon will discuss with you which technique is most appropriate for your individual case during your consultation.

 When to contact the clinic

While some discomfort in the days following a procedure is expected, there are certain signs that warrant a call to the clinic. Although these situations are uncommon in procedures performed at reputable and properly staffed clinics, it is important to know what to watch for and when to contact your care team without hesitation if concerns arise.

  • If you have Pain that is severe, worsening or not responding to medication.
  • If you develop any sign of infection such as increased redness, warmth, swelling or discharge.
  • If you develop a fever above 38 Celsius or 100.4 Fahrenheit.
  • If you have any unusual bleeding that does not subside with gentle pressure.

In recent years, one therapy has gained remarkable attention for its simplicity, safety and scientific grounding. Microneedling!  Originally developed for skin rejuvenation, microneedling has become a powerful technique for stimulating natural hair regrowth. Its success is supported by clinical research, dermatological science, and countless patient results around the world. Microneedling involves using a specialized device that contains fine sterile needles. These needles create controlled micro injuries at specific depths in the scalp. This process may sound counterintuitive, but the body’s natural healing response is what makes this treatment so effective.

How does it work?

When the scalp is micro needled, the body immediately activates a cascade of wound healing mechanisms. These include the release of growth factors, cytokines, and stem cell signals that repair tissue and stimulate new cell formation. Among the key biological responses is platelet activation. The micro channels cause micro injuries that trigger your platelets to release powerful growth factors such as; platelet derived growth factor, vascular endothelial growth factor, epidermal growth factor, and transforming growth factor. Collagen remodeling also occurs because fibroblasts are activated to produce collagen and elastin, improving your scalp health and skin structure. Revascularization occurs meaning new blood vessels are created which increase oxygen and nutrient delivery to damaged or miniaturized hair follicles. The response to the microneedle injury also stimulates the stem cells in the hair follicle which is crucial for initiating new hair growth cycles.

The result is a rejuvenated microenvironment in the scalp that promotes thicker, stronger, and more resilient hair growth. Hair follicles undergo natural phases of growth, the anagen (growth),  catagen(resting) and telogen(shedding) phases which occur in all individuals experiencing androgenetic alopecia and other forms of hair thinning. Many follicles become miniaturized and remains stuck in the resting phase. Microneedling helps to wake up dormant follicles through several synergistic mechanisms. The first is enhanced blood flow and oxygenation. Microneedling increases scalp microcirculation. New capillaries form to deliver essential nutrients, hormones and oxygen directly to the hair follicle root. This is critical because poor blood supply is often a key factor in the loss of or damage to follicles. This improved circulation helps to reenergize follicle metabolism and extend the anagen (growth)  phase of the hair cycle.  Activation of growth factors also occurs with micro needling. The cascade of growth factors acts as a natural fertilizer for follicles. (VEGF) vascularization endothelial growth factor encourages new blood vessel formation. (EGF) Epidermal growth factor supports keratinocyte proliferation and (IGF) Insulin-like growth factor is a critical protein that promotes collagen and hair shaft elongation. Collectively, these bio products reawaken follicles that have become dormant. Stimulation of stem cells and dermal papilla cells also occurs. The dermal papilla at the base of each follicle contains specialized stem cells responsible for hair regeneration. Microneedling directly stimulates these cells, enhancing their ability to produce new hair.

What do the studies show?

Moreover, studies show that microneedling increases B-catenin expression, a critical signaling molecule in hair follicle development. Numerous clinical studies over the past decade have demonstrated the efficacy of microneedling in promoting hair regrowth, particularly when combined with topical treatments such as minoxidil, platelet rich plasma and growth factor serums. One landmark study, published in the Internal Journal of Trichology in 2013, compared two groups of men with androgenetic alopecia, one treated with minoxidil alone and the other with microneedling plus minoxidil. After 12 weeks, the microneedling group showed four times greater hair count. Other clinical trials have reported similar outcomes, emphasizing that microneedling not only boosts hair density but also improves the penetration and absorption of topical agents. This dual action of biological stimulation and enhanced delivery sets microneedling apart from many other scalp treatments. Another key reason microneedling is effective in hair restoration lies in the collagen remodeling. Over time, the scalps extracellular matrix becomes fibrotic, particularly in areas affected by chronic inflammation. This fibrosis restricts hair follicle growth and compresses the surrounding blood vessels. Microneedling breaks down old fibrotic tissue and stimulates the formation of new collagen fibers. This creates a healthier scalp that supports follicle anchoring and resilience. A stronger, more flexible matrix also improves nutrient diffusion and mechanical support for regenerated follicles.

The combination effect

The effectiveness of microneedling is magnified when combined with bio active substances. The most popular is growth factor formulations contain exosomes and growth factors. The micro channels allow growth factors to penetrate deeply into the follicular unit, producing more robust results. Similarly, when stem cells, serums, exosomes or peptide based growth formulas are used,  microneedling serves as the perfect delivery system. The skin’s natural barrier normally limits absorption, but microneedling temporarily opens up micro channels that close within hours, enabling optimal diffusion without the risk of infection.

Microneedling works for both men and women. Microneedling triggers a purely regenerative biological process which works equally well for men and women because it does not depend on androgen modulation. Women in particular who often experience diffuse thinning due to hormonal changes, stress or genetics benefit significantly from microneedling. It improves scalp texture,  hair density and supports non hormonal hair regrowth safely without systemic side effects.

Does depth of the microneedles matter and when can I see results?

The effectiveness of microneedling depends on using appropriate needle depths and treatment intervals for hair restoration. Clinical settings typically use needle depths ranging from 0.5 to 1.5mm. Shallower depths target the epidermis for absorption enhancement, while deeper depth penetration stimulates the dermal papilla and follicular stem cells directly.  Visible results typically begin around 12 weeks, with continued thickening and density improvement over six months.

Is microneedling safe, does it hurt and are there side effects?

Microneedling is minimally invasive and safe when performed with sterile equipment by trained professionals. A topical anesthetic is applied to the scalp for your comfort and you should feel no pain whatsoever. Side effects are generally mild and temporary, including a mild redness, pinpoint bleeding, or tenderness for 24 to 48 hours post procedure. Because no incisions or heat energy is used, there is virtually no risk of scarring or pigment changes. Patients can return to normal activities within a day, making it one of the most convenient regenerative treatments for hair loss available today.

The thyroid gland plays a critical role in regulating the health and function of your hair follicles. Even subtle changes in thyroid hormone levels can have a significant impact on the scalp and hair. Understanding this relationship is essential for accurate diagnosis and effective treatment of thyroid related hair loss.

Thyroid hormones support hair follicle  health

The thyroid gland produces 2 primary hormones, T3 (Triiodothyronine) and T4 (Thyroxine) , which are the two main hormones produced by the thyroid that control the body’s metabolic rate, energy production, and cellular turnover. T3 is the most powerful and active of the two. It plays a major role in controlling how fast your body burns energy, regulates the heart rate, supports brain function, influences hair and nails, affects digestion and controls body temperature. T3 helps maintain scalp  health by regulating blood vessel dilation, sebaceous glands, oxygen and nutrient delivery to the hair follicles. T4’s primary role is to be converted to T3. T4 acts as a hormone reserve and gets converted when the body demands heat, energy or metabolic activity. The thyroid gland produces T4 in response to TSH from the pituitary gland. T4 is converted in organs such as the liver and kidneys.

Thyroid hormone imbalance interrupts the hair growth cycle

Hair follicles are among the most metabolically active structures in the body and heavily rely on T3 and T4 to sustain healthy hair growth. These hormones support the antigen (growth)  phase,  keratinocyte  proliferation, stem cell activity and the microcirculation that transports nutrients and blood  to the hair follicle. When thyroid hormone levels become imbalanced, the follicle prematurely shifts into the telogen (shedding) phase, resulting in diffuse thinning and increased hair loss.

Hypothyroidism, which is an underactive thyroid, slows down metabolic processes throughout the body. This reduction in cellular turnover has a direct impact on the scalp. Common hair related manifestations due to hypothyroidism include diffuse thinning across the entire scalp, dry coarse brittle hair, reduced hair diameter, slower overall hair growth, and thinning of the lateral eyebrows, which is a classic sign. This condition typically produces a form of telogen effluvium, which is  where a higher than normal percentage of follicles remain in the telogen phase and shed simultaneously. In many patients,  low T3 levels cause diffuse thinning on the crown, top and sides of the scalp which often appears similar to androgenetic alopecia  but the cause here is metabolic driven  and not genetically  driven. Often with blood testing the TSH can appear normal but the free T3 is low.

Hyperthyroidism, which is an overactive thyroid, accelerates metabolic processes and places the body into a heightened state of physiological stress. This rapid turnover destabilizes the normal growth cycle of the hair. Hair changes that are seen in hyperthyroidism include accelerated thinning, fine and soft yet fragile hair, increased shedding and a shortened antigen or growth phase leading to reduced density. Although the presentation differs slightly from hypothyroidism, the mechanisms again results in telogen effluvium.

Autoimmune disorders such as Hashimoto’s thyroiditis and Graves’ disease are major causes of thyroid dysfunction. In some individuals, autoimmune activity extends to the hair follicles themselves. This can result in alopecia areata, characterized by sudden circular bald patches, loss of scalp and outer eyebrow hair, and in males,  can include beard hair. Occasionally, in severe cases it can cause total scalp or body hair loss. Alopecia areata is an immune mediated condition and must be managed differently from hormonally driven  conditions. Initiating and adjusting thyroid medications can temporarily increase shedding as the follicles recalibrate. This reaction is typical and resolves once hormone levels stabilize. Most patients notice an improvement within 6 to 12 weeks of receiving thyroid treatment.

Thyroid dysfunction and coexisting factors should be addressed simultaneously

Thyroid dysfunction often coexists with micronutrient deficiencies that further disrupt healthy hair growth. The most common deficiencies include Ferritin,  B12, vitamin D, Zinc, impaired protein absorption and metabolism. Correcting the thyroid hormonal balance alone may not fully restore your hair unless these systemic factors are evaluated and treated. In most cases, hair loss caused by thyroid disease is reversible. Once hormone levels are optimized, the follicles will gradually return to a normal growth cycle. However, this regrowth typically begins within three to four months of starting thyroid treatment and correcting the deficiencies.  A noticeable increase in density will be seen at 6 to 12 months. Long term, untreated thyroid disease may cause incomplete recovery. Coexisting factors such as certain medications, heavy metal toxicity and androgenetic alopecia may mask regrowth unless addressed simultaneously. Early diagnosis and comprehensive treatment offer the best outcomes.

When to seek professional help

One should consider thyroid testing if they experience sudden, diffuse hair shedding, changes in hair texture or quality, eyebrow thinning especially in the lateral region of the eyebrow, fatigue and weight changes,  skin dryness, sensitivity to cold and heat, irregular heart rate, and any neck swelling or discomfort.

Your doctor or hair loss specialist may order a panel of tests that include a TSH, free T3, reverse T3, free T4 as well as (TPO) Thyroid peroxidase antibodies and (TGAb) Thyroglobulin antibodies to provide a complete picture of your thyroid function.

The First Thing to Check: What Currency Is That Price In?

When you search for hair transplants in Turkey online, the prices you see are almost universally quoted in US dollars, not Canadian dollars. That distinction matters more than most people realize until they start doing the math.

USA vs Canada: The Exchange Rate Factor

A Turkish clinic advertising a package at USD $3,500 is not the same as CAD $3,500. With the Canadian dollar typically trading between 0.71 and 0.74 USD, that same package actually costs closer to CAD $ 4,700-$4,900 before you have even booked a single flight, hotel or considered other expenses. On larger packages priced at USD $ 6,000-$ 8,000 the conversion alone adds CAD $1,600-$ 2,200 to the real package before travel begins.

Feminization hair transplantation has emerged as a highly effective and increasingly popular method for creating a softer, more feminine appearance for Transgender women. By reshaping the hairline, restoring thinning areas, and framing the face in traditionally feminine ways, modern hair transplantation techniques can dramatically enhance facial harmony, supporting  gender affirmation.

Hair is commonly the most recognizable gender markers in human appearance. The shape of the hair line, density of the hair, and framing of the face all influence whether someone is perceived as male or female. For transgender women transitioning from male to female, modifying the hairline can significantly contribute to achieving a more feminine presentation. Hair transplantation offers a permanent, natural solution which soften masculine facial features and help individuals feel more aligned with their identity.

The Masculine vs Feminine Hairline

One of the primary differences between male and female facial appearance lies in the structure of the hairline. Cisgender men generally have a higher, more angular hairline with noticeable recession in the temples. This creates an M shaped appearance that is commonly associated with masculine aging and testosterone driven hair patterns. Female hairlines are generally lower, rounder and softer. The corners are less recessed, and the hairline often forms a gentle curved shape that frames the forehead more delicately. Subtle changes in the hairline contour can dramatically affect how you are perceived. For transgender women, restoring and redesigning the hairline is often one of the most impactful facial feminization procedures available. Hair transplantation can lower the hairline, fill the temporal recessions, create that rounded frontal contour and importantly,   conceal signs of male pattern baldness while improving symmetry and facial balance. These adjustments make the forehead appear smaller and contribute to a more conventionally feminine aesthetic.

Gender Dysphoria: The Psychological Importance of Hair in Gender Identity.

Hair has a profound emotional and psychological significance. Across many cultures, a full head of healthy hair is associated with beauty, youth, and identity. For transgender women, a masculine hairline and hair loss  can become a persistent source of gender dysphoria. Gender dysphoria refers to the emotional distress caused by a mismatch between a person’s gender identity and their physical characteristics. Because the hairline is constantly visible and difficult to conceal, many transgender women experience moderate to severe anxiety related to thinning hair or male pattern baldness. Hair transplantation permanently alleviates this distress by allowing the individuals outward appearance to better reflect their internal sense of self. Many patients report improved self-esteem and reduced anxiety after feminization. Hair restoration procedures, unlike wigs or temporary cosmetic solutions, grows naturally and permanently. This permanence can provide emotional relief and stronger sense of authenticity during transition.

Modern Hair Transplant Techniques.

Advancements in hair restoration technology have made hair transplantation much safer and more affordable than ever before. Two primary techniques are commonly used in feminizing hair restoration.

Follicular Unit Extraction( FUE) is the most popular hair transplant technique. Individual hair follicles are extracted from the donor area, usually at the back and sides of the scalp, and relocated into targeted regions. Each hair follicle can contain anywhere from one to four hairs. The benefits of FUE include minimal scarring, faster healing, a natural appearance, the ability to precisely design and shape the hairline into a feminine aesthetic with little down time. FUE is particularly useful for transgender women because surgeons can carefully design your new  feminine hairline with precise artistic control.

Follicular Unit Transplantation (FUT)

FUT involves removing a thin strip of scalp from the donor area and dissecting it into individual grafts for transplantation. Although FUT may leave a thin linear scar, this can easily be concealed by the surrounding hair. FUT can provide a large number of grafts in a single session. Patients with significant hair loss may also benefit from the FUT Procedure.

Hairline design in facial feminization.

Hair transplantation for transgender women differs significantly from standard male hair restoration. In traditional male hair transplants, surgeons typically preserve and restore the masculine characteristics while increasing density. In feminization procedures, the goal is entirely different. The surgeon will consider forehead proportions, facial symmetry, brow structure, age, ethnicity, hair texture, long term hormonal effects and desired femininity level. The artistry involved in designing a feminine hairline is crucial. A poorly designed hairline can appear unnatural or fail to achieve feminization goals. This is why it is important that your surgeon has experience in feminization transplantation. Surgeons with artistic talent create rounded temporal corners, lower frontal hairlines with a natural softness, increased density at the frontal scalp and curved framing around the temples. These subtle modifications can significantly alter facial perception without changing the underlying bone structure.

Combining hair transplantation with hormone therapy.

Hormone replacement therapy (HRT) is commonly used during male to female transition. Estrogen and androgen blockers can reduce testosterone levels and slow further hair loss in some individuals. In some individuals, HRT may even partially reverse miniaturized hair follicles. However, hormone therapy alone cannot restore a heavily receded or masculine hairline. Hair transplantation is frequently used in combination with HRT to obtain optimal feminization. Some surgeons may recommend waiting until hormone therapy has stabilized before performing transplantation. This allows the surgeon to better assess future hair loss patterns and determine the most effective design. The combination of HRT and hair transplantation can produce especially dramatic changes because the face simultaneously becomes softer while the hairline becomes more feminine.

The procedure and recovery process.

Hair transplantation is a minimally invasive procedure generally performed under local anesthesia in an outpatient setting. Depending on the number of grafts required, the procedure may take several hours or even a full day. During the procedure, donor follicles are harvested. Small recipient sites are created, and hair grafts are carefully redistributed into the recipient sites. The hairline is sculpted according to the feminization plan. Recovery is manageable with mild swelling, redness and scabbing are common during the first week. Most patients return to work within several days. Initially transplanted hairs often shed out of the follicle before the follicle enters a new growth phase. Permanent growth typically begins within three to four months, with full results visible between 12 to 18 months. Because these transplanted follicles are resisted to the effects of DHT the results are generally permanent.

The role of facial framing in the feminine appearance.

One reason hair transplantation is so effective in feminization is facial framing. Hair creates visible proportions that influence how facial features are interpreted. For example, lower hairlines make the forehead appear smaller, rounded contours soften angular faces, fuller temple areas reduce masculine sharpness, and side framing creates delicacy around the cheeks and jaw. Hair loss in men often begins gradually and can be easy to dismiss in the early stages. Recognizing the first signs of hair loss is important because early intervention offers the widest range of effective treatment options and the best chance of preserving as much of the existing hair that you have and reviving follicles that are still viable.

What are the early signs of hair loss in males?

The most common early and most recognizable sign of hair loss in men is a receding hairline.  You may see a subtle recession at the temples creating a slight M or V-shape forming at the front of the hairline. This can also occur as an uneven recession on one side or increased scalp visibility of the scalp when the hair is styled. This pattern is typical of androgen (hormonal) related hair loss and often starts in the late teens to early thirties. Another frequent early sign is thinning at the top or crown of the head. Some men may notice a small thinning patch visible under bright light or a widening swirl or cowlick. Often the hair appears flatter or less dense at the back. Thinning hair can often go unnoticed until it becomes more advanced or until someone close to you mentions it.

Hair loss does not always start with visible bald spots. Early on, hair may feel thinner or softer and lose volume. It may be more difficult for styles to hold, and the hair breaks more readily. This occurs due to follicle miniaturization where individual hairs grow back thinner with each hair growth cycle. You may notice that hair takes longer to grow after a haircut, or previously fast growing areas seem to grow less vigorous. You may notice a reduced density even though shedding seems minimal. This reduced growth phase is the hallmark of progressive weakening of the follicle. Increased scalp showing through, under or overhead in natural light can be an early indicator of density loss even before baldness is obvious.  Sometimes warning signs may be present such as persistent scalp itching, inflammation or flaking. Hair loss accompanied by redness or pain, patches or an irregular hair loss pattern that can affect eyebrows, beard or body hair may suggest an inflammatory or autoimmune condition and should never be ignored. Rapid or sudden shedding  ( telogen effluvium) especially after an illness, stress surgery or medication is often reversible in it’s early stages once the trigger causing it is addressed. Men should seek a professional evaluation if they experience hair loss before the age of 25 because early onset hair loss tends to be more aggressive and benefits most from early intervention.

You can tell you are losing your hair by tracking structural changes in your hairline or overall hair volume over time. While losing 50 to 150 hairs daily is a completely normal part of the body’s natural shedding cycle, true hair loss occurs when the hair stops growing back.

Key Visual Signs

  • A Receding Hairline: Look at the corners of your forehead. Men typically see hair retreat at the temples first, forming an “M” shape.
  • Thinning at the Crown: Check the top and back of your head using a hand mirror or phone camera. Thinning in this area is a primary marker of genetic pattern baldness.
  • Diffuse Thinning: Your hairline may stay exactly the same, but your overall hair volume decreases uniformly across the top of your head.
  • Miniaturization: Look closely at individual shed hairs. If newer hairs look much shorter, thinner, and weaker than your normal strands, your hair follicles are shrinking.
  • Patchy Bald Spots: Smooth, round, or coin-sized bald spots that appear suddenly are not typical pattern baldness. They usually point to an autoimmune reaction like alopecia areata.

 At-Home Tests

  • The Photo Comparison: Dig up photos of yourself from 2 to 4 years ago. Compare the density of your hair in bright lighting and the exact position of your hairline relative to fixed facial features.
  • The Gentle Pull Test: Take a small section of dry hair between your fingers. Tug gently from the roots to the ends. If more than 6 hairs pull free easily, you are likely experiencing active, excessive shedding.

Normal Shedding vs. Active Hair Loss

It is important to distinguish between normal daily shedding and actual hair loss:

  • Normal Shedding: Hairs fall out from the root with a tiny white bulb at the end, meaning the follicle is simply resetting into a new growth phase.
  • Hair Breakage: Short pieces of hair without a bulb mean your hair shaft is snapping due to damage from heat or styling, but the root remains perfectly healthy.
  • Telogen Effluvium: Finding massive clumps of hair on your pillow, in the brush, or clogging the shower drain often signals temporary shedding triggered by major stress, surgery, or nutritional deficiencies.

What Is a Direct Implant Hair Transplant?

A DHI  transplant is an advanced variation of Follicular Unit Extraction (FUE). Individual follicular units are carefully extracted from the donor area and then implanted directly into the recipient area using a specialized implantation device. Unlike traditional methods that require the surgeon to first create recipient sites and then place grafts into those sites, the direct implant technique combines these steps into a single, controlled movement. This allows for exceptional precision during the placement process. The goal remains the same: to create natural, permanent hair growth using your own genetically resistant hair follicles. However, the direct implant method offers several unique advantages that can enhance both the procedure and the final outcome.

Exceptional Precision and Control

One of the greatest benefits of direct implantation is the level of precision it provides. Hair grows at specific angles, directions, and densities that vary across different regions of the scalp. The frontal hairline, temples, crown, and mid-scalp each require a unique approach. The direct implant technique allows the surgeon to carefully control hair angle, direction, depth and density. This precision is particularly important when creating a natural-looking hairline. Even minor variations in graft placement can significantly affect the final appearance. When performed by an experienced hair restoration surgeon, direct hair implantation can help recreate the subtle irregularities and softness found in a natural hairline.

Natural-Looking Results

Most patients aren’t simply looking for more hair, they want hair that looks completely natural. The direct implant method allows for meticulous placement of individual follicular units exactly where they are needed. Single-hair grafts can be positioned along the leading edge of the hairline to create a soft, feathered appearance, while multi-hair grafts can be strategically placed behind the hairline to build density. This results in softer hairline transitions, natural appearance, better blending with existing hair and a more refined aesthetic outcome.

Am I actually a good candidate for a hair transplant?

A good candidate for a hair transplant is a healthy individual with stable hair loss, density in the donor area, realistic expectations.  A successful hair transplant depends on several important factors, including the type of hair loss, the quality of the donor hair, age, expectations, overall health, and long-term planning.

At DE HAAR Hair Restoration, we believe the best results begin with education and honest assessment. Not everyone experiencing hair thinning is automatically a candidate for surgery, and in some cases, the most ethical recommendation may involve medical treatment, preventative therapies, or waiting until hair loss patterns become more stable.

WHAT DETERMINES A GOOD CANDIDATE?

  1. Sufficient Donor Hair

The donor area is the foundation of every successful hair transplant. Hair transplantation is ultimately a redistribution procedure, meaning healthy follicles are moved from the back and sides of the scalp into thinning or bald areas. Each follicle on average produces between 1 and 4  hairs. Patients with High hair density follicles and thick healthy donor hair generally achieve fuller and more cosmetically impactful results.

  1. Stable Hair Loss

One of the biggest mistakes in hair restoration is operating too aggressively on hair loss that is still rapidly progressing. A strong candidate usually has a relatively predictable pattern of loss and realistic long-term planning.

  1. Realistic Expectations

Modern hair transplants can be transformative, but they are not magic. A successful transplant creates the illusion of density rather than recreating the exact density someone may have had at age 18.

  1. Overall Health

General health plays a major role in healing and graft survival.

Certain medical conditions may affect candidacy, including:

  • Uncontrolled Diabetes
    High blood sugar levels can impair circulation and reduce the body’s ability to heal properly after surgery. Poor healing increases the risk of infection, delayed recovery, and compromised graft survival.
  • Bleeding Disorders
    Hair transplantation is a surgical procedure involving thousands of tiny incisions. Bleeding disorders or blood-thinning conditions can increase excessive bleeding during surgery and affect proper graft placement and healing.
  • Active Scalp Disease
    Conditions such as severe dermatitis, fungal infections, psoriasis flare-ups, or active inflammation can interfere with graft survival and healing. Surgery performed on an unhealthy scalp may worsen irritation or produce poor growth outcomes.
  • Autoimmune Conditions
    Some autoimmune disorders can attack hair follicles or interfere with healing. Conditions such as alopecia areata or lupus-related scalp involvement may compromise transplant success if the disease is not stable.
  • Severe Inflammatory Scalp Disorders
    Conditions like lichen planopilaris or frontal fibrosing alopecia can continue destroying follicles even after transplantation. If inflammation is active, transplanted follicles may also become damaged.
  • Smoking
    Smoking constricts blood vessels and reduces oxygen delivery to tissues. Since newly transplanted grafts rely heavily on blood supply during healing, smoking can negatively affect graft survival, recovery, and overall results.

To choose a qualified hair transplant surgeon, you should  prioritize board-certified medical expertise, direct physician involvement, and long-term donor management rather than marketing and low pricing. Legally, any doctor with a medical license can perform hair restoration surgery without specific specialized hair restoration surgical training. It is illegal for technicians to perform the surgical aspects of a hair transplant surgery such as harvesting the strip in a strip surgery, harvesting follicles from the scalp or making any incisions into the scalp.

  1. Verify Credentials and Affiliations

Do not rely on a clinic’s self-proclaimed titles and statements. Look for specialized, rigorous medical training in hair transplantation.

  • ABHRS Certification: Check if they are certified by the American Board of Hair Restoration Surgery (ABHRS). This is the only certification recognized by major global societies
  • Core Specialty: Confirm they are board-certified (AMA or CMA) licensed physician with additional specialties and additional training and certification in hair restoration surgery
  • ISHRS Professional Memberships: Look for membership in the International Society of Hair Restoration Surgeons (ISHRS)
  • Years of Experience: Find out how many year your surgeon has been performing hair transplantation
  • License Check: Run the doctor’s name through their local state medical board directory to ensure they have an active license with no outstanding disciplinary actions
  1. Check Before-and-After Portfolio

Evaluate their work using a critical eye. It is also key to remember not everyone has the same donor supply, goals or resources so the surgeon must work to fulfill the patients’ needs in all aspects. Ask about photos of results you see.

  • High-Resolution Quality: Avoid blurry, dimly lit, or inconsistently angled photos designed to mask poor results
  • Natural Hairlines: Examine the angle, direction, and density of the hair placement; a quality transplant should be completely undetectable
  1. Evaluate the Consultation and Clinic Structure

A proper consultation is a medical evaluation, not a transaction. Book an initial session and watch out for specific red flags:

  • The Doctor should give you a diagnosis on the cause of your hair loss and do further testing if illness is suspected.
  • A Great Doctor: will assess you and give you the best options for you and your circumstances and may even recommend not doing a hair transplant if you are not a good candidate with a thorough explanation as to why.
  • Doctor-Led Care: The physician must design your hairline, map out graft counts, and perform the critical surgical steps like incisions and follicle harvesting.
  • A Trichoscopy exam is performed in offices where serious consideration as to your donor supply is taken into account.
  • Avoid “hair mills” where independent, unlicensed technicians perform the actual surgery.
  • Patient Volume: Ask how many procedures the surgeon performs per day. A high-quality surgeon typically schedules only 1 or 2 patients daily to maintain focus.
  • Long-Term Planning: Because hair loss is progressive, a reliable doctor plans your hairline based on your future aging patterns, ensuring you do not completely deplete your finite donor area hair supply.
  • After Transplant Care: a professional and experienced clinic will provide an excellent after care and follow up program.

What to Avoid

  • High-pressure tactics: Limited-time discounts or sales calls pushing you to book a surgery date immediately.
  • Guaranteed results: Avoid any doctor who tells you that 100% of your grafts will take or that your original teenage hair density is achievable.
  • Technician-only operations: Clinics where you do not meet or speak with the actual licensed doctor until the day of the procedure.
  • No Donor Area assessment: Avoid committing to a surgery where your scalp and donor density has not been thoroughly assessed.
  • No Long term plan: A long term plan is an absolute must.
